UK scientists have found how an on a regular basis drug for diabetes may deal with the most typical reason behind blindness within the western world – a situation lately highlighted by sufferer Dame Judi Dench. Age-related macular degeneration (AMD) is a number one reason behind imaginative and prescient loss within the over 50s, damaging the macula – a small space within the centre of the retina behind the attention, answerable for sharp and central imaginative and prescient.
However researchers from the College of Liverpool have discovered that taking metformin, an on a regular basis drugs for diabetes, was related to much less development of AMD. Folks with diabetes over the age of 55 and taking metformin had been 37 % much less prone to develop the intermediate stage of AMD over a 5 12 months interval – in comparison with these not taking metformin.
Dr Nick Beare, an eye fixed physician who led this analysis, stated: “Most individuals that suffer from AMD haven’t any remedy, so this can be a nice breakthrough in our seek for new therapies.
“What we have to do now could be take a look at metformin as a remedy for AMD in a medical trial. Metformin has the potential to save lots of many individuals’s sight.”
AMD ultimately causes the light-sensitive tissue to die off (geographic atrophy, a type of ‘dry’ AMD) or be broken by irregular blood vessel progress (‘moist’ AMD).
Intermediate and superior AMD impacts 10-15% of individuals over 65 years of age (1.1 to 1.8 million individuals within the UK), and is the most typical reason behind blindness in high-income nations.
The staggering annual value of AMD is estimated to be £11.1billion within the UK alone.
Geographic atrophy has no remedy within the UK and Europe, whereas therapies for moist AMD are costly and unsightly – resembling repeated injections into the attention.
The analysis from the College of Liverpool used photos taken of the eyes of two,000 individuals attending the routine diabetic eye illness screening programme in Liverpool over 5 years.
The researchers assessed whether or not AMD was current on the pictures and the way extreme it was, after which in contrast these taking metformin and those that weren’t.
Additionally they adjusted for components which could bias the outcome resembling age, intercourse, and period of diabetes.
A possible profit from metformin in AMD has been suspected earlier than, however that is the primary examine to grade AMD from eye pictures.
Earlier research on metformin have used secondary data on AMD resembling GP diagnostic codes, or insurance coverage claims within the US.
